Real Estate Market
The real estate market in Huron features a median home value of $440,600, according to U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ates (2022). Current market activity shows a price per square foot of $298.36, according to Redfin market data.

Transportation & Connectivity
The neighborhood is well-connected by major roads, providing easy access to downtown Ann Arbor, Interstate 94, and US-23. This makes commuting to other parts of the city or region straightforward for residents.
Public transportation options, including Ann Arbor Area Transportation Authority (TheRide) bus services, are also available for convenient local travel.
